Here's the particulars:
2000 VFR800, 38k miles on the odo.
Headers (of course!)
Two Brothers Racing carbon C-series slip-on
PAIR Valve and snorkel mods
BMC air filter
O2 sensors jumped out with 300 ohm resistors
Power Commander V
Happy to report Rob was able to tune my 2000 with no issue on the Power Commander V!
The base map's AFR was in the toilet. He was able to clean that up, and ended up very happy with the results!
